The FANUC A06B-6070-H005 module is an AC servo amplifier unit. Designed for specific models, such as the aE1, aE2, and aE6, it utilizes a PWM interface for drive control and is configured as a single-axis system (SVU-12E).

Technical specifications for A06B-6070-H005

ManufacturerFANUC
Product LineA06B
Part NumberA06B-6070-H005
Weight6.00 lbs (2.72 kg)
Name of ModuleAC Servo Amplifier Unit
Compatible MotorsModel aE1, aE2, aE6
Drive TypePWM Interface
ConfigurationSingle-Axis (SVU-12E)
Mounting StyleFlange Mount (FLANGE)
Shaft CompatibilityTapered (TPR), Keyed (Key), Slick (SLK)
Brake SystemIntegrated (BRK)
Encoder SupportIncremental Encoder (INC)
ApplicationsCNC Machines, Robotics, Industrial Automation
Safe Altitude2000 m (6562 ft)

The FANUC A06B-6070-H005 is a finely engineered AC servo amplifier unit tailored for various applications, notably in CNC machines and robotics. This module is compatible with several motor models, namely aE1, aE2, and aE6, ensuring versatility in operation. It utilizes a PWM interface, which enhances signal efficiency for direct drive control.

Configured as a single-axis drive (SVU-12E), this amplifier boasts a sturdy flange mount style for straightforward installation. In terms of shaft compatibility, it accommodates multiple types, including tapered (TPR), keyed (Key), and slick (SLK) configurations, catering to diverse connection requirements. An integrated brake (BRK) system enables precise motion control, while the incremental encoder (INC) provides precise feedback, essential for high-performance applications.

Weighing around 6.0 lbs., this compact unit does not compromise on performance while remaining lightweight. The unit is also designed to perform optimally at elevation, maintaining functionality at altitudes of up to 2000 meters, equivalent to 6562 feet. Therefore, it is well-suited for various industrial automation settings.
